Open Timecard Mini 2.0 - Precision Timing

The state-of-the-art module with <5ns accuracy to UTC and 5ppb holdover capability, combined with the full multi-band GNSS receiver and modern Clock Gen with 4x Frequency Outputs and 3x event time stampers. Perfect for 4G/5G/LTE & Broadcast implementations.

Why Open Timecard Mini 2.0?

Innovative Sandwich Boards

From high-precision timing for PTP/NTP Grandmaster clock solutions to high-precision location services for Industrial IoT and Automotive. The new mini 2.0 range has what you need.

Save space

The CM4 PCIe baseboard makes integrating your CM4 into existing devices such as PCs or servers easy, saving space and simplifying your workspace.

Full feature

The base board fully utilizes all the CM4 IO board features, including the 40-pin GPIO, 2 USB-C ports, a micro-HDMI port, an eMMC boot port, and a USB-A port.

CM5 Compatible

The Open Timecard Mini is now also compatible with the latest Raspberry Pi CM5 via 40Pin GPIO, providing a significant boost over its predecessor with 2-3 times faster processing speeds.

What's inside the Precision Timing?

 
Product Specification:

General Features

  • 1x ANT: u.fl IPEX-1 connector for connecting GNSS antenna input.
  • 4x PPS OUT: u.fl IPEX-1 connectors
  • 1x PPS IN : u.fl IPEX-1 connector 
  • 3 x EVENT IN/OUT : u.fl IPEX-1 connectors
  • 200 Pin top: Direct connection for the Raspberry Pi CM4 footprint

Ublox LEA-F9T

GNSS Features

184-channel U-blox F9 engine: 

  • GPS L1C/A, L2C, L5 GLO L1OF GAL E1B/C, E5b, E5a BDS B1I, B1C, B2a QZSS L1C/A, L2C, L5 NavIC L5 SBAS L1C/A: WAAS, EGNOS, MSAS, GAGAN* Frequency Bands: L1 and L2
  • Position Accuracy: 1.5 m CEP
  • Timing Accuracy (1 PPS): <5ns (typical)

Time-to-First-Fix (TTFF):

  • Cold Start: 26 seconds
  • Reacquisition: 1 second

SiT5812 1.5us/24h mems OCXO

  • Frequency Stability: Down to ±1 ppb (parts per billion) over temperature

Frequency Tuning:

  • Supports fine frequency adjustments in steps as low as 1 ppt (parts per trillion)
  • Digital control for precise frequency tuning and correction

Aging Stability:

  • ±0.1 ppb/day

Performance

Holdover and Retrace:

  • 1.5us/24 hours

Temperature-Compensated MEMS:

  • MEMS technology with built-in temperature compensation for high accuracy across temperature ranges
  • Stratum 3e Holdover: Supports holdover mode for telecom and network applications to meet Stratum 3e timing requirements

Renesas 8A34002E clock generator

Frequency and Output

•⁠  ⁠Output Frequency Range: 0.5 Hz to 1GHz (on request 1Hz default)

•⁠  ⁠Number of Outputs: Up to 7 programmable outputs (on request 1Hz default)

Frequency Tuning and Accuracy

•⁠  ⁠Tuning Resolution: below 1ps
